概括
老龄化会以不同的方式影响数值技能. 虽然老年人表现出变化的数量大小处理,但他们的位置值技能有所改善,这表明基本数值能力与年龄相关的明显变化.

背景情况:
- 一般的认知能力通常会随着年龄的增长而下降.
- 数字技能对于保持老年人的独立性至关重要.
- 了解数字处理中的与年龄相关的变化至关重要.
研究的目的:
- 调查老化如何影响数量大小和位置值处理.
- 为了确定终身经验是否有好处,或者一般认知能力下降是否阻碍了老年人的数值技能.
- 在数字比较过程中检查与年龄相关的距离差异和兼容性影响.
主要方法:
- 年轻和老年人的数字处理的比较.
- 在单位,两位和四位数的数字比较中分析距离和兼容性效应.
- 测量反应时间和在数值任务中的准确性.
主要成果:
- 年长的成年人表现出较慢的数字处理和减少的距离效应,这表明数字大小表示的变化.
- 老年人表现出更强的位置值处理,与年轻人相比,相容性效应较小.
- 老龄化对基本的数值技能产生不同的影响,明显影响大小和位置值处理.
结论:
- 老龄化对基本的数字技能有不同的影响.
- 在老年人中,数量大小处理可能会发生变化,而位置值处理则显示出改善.
- 终身经验和认知衰老独特地相互作用,塑造数字能力.

Long-term potentiation, or LTP, is one of the ways by which synaptic plasticity—changes in the strength of chemical synapses—can occur in the brain. LTP is the process of synaptic strengthening that occurs over time between pre and postsynaptic neuronal connections. The synaptic strengthening of LTP works in opposition to the synaptic weakening of long-term depression (LTD) and together are the main mechanisms that underlie learning and memory.
